Composite Number

71447

71447 is a odd composite number that follows 71446 and precedes 71448. It is composed of 4 distinct factors: 1, 37, 1931, 71447. Its prime factorization can be written as 37 × 1931. 71447 is classified as a deficient number based on the sum of its proper divisors. In computer science, 71447 is represented as 10001011100010111 in binary and 11717 in hexadecimal.
